WebDec 26, 2024 · Choosing Plants for Slopes and Banks. The first steps to planting a sloping area are to evaluate the pitch and runoff. If the pitch is more than 30 degrees, it might be a good idea to terrace the area to prevent topsoil from eroding and all moisture evacuating every time you water or it rains. Once you have solved any moisture retention and ... WebTrack roll the earth dam keyway and wall every 200 mm (7 inches). The basic process is to lay out soil about 200 mm in depth. Then to pass over the soil again and again until depth is about 6 inches (150 mm). If using a sheepsfoot roller, this takes somewhere between 6-12 passes at a roller speed of 2-4 mph (3-6km/hr).

Tensar offers a range of TensarTech Earth Retaining Systems for soil retaining walls and steep … WebFigure 3: Earth bank construction (source: EPA Victoria 2004, Publication 960 p.19) Down slope water diversions. Water is channelled down an un-stabilised slope via a pipe or channel lined with. geo-textile fabric. Down slope water diversion structures should be regularly inspected to ensure: no run-off is breaching the bank at the top of the slope
